From the Back Cover
A Sweet Final Chapter to the Bjorklund Family Saga
After several years of widowhood and hard work, Ingeborg Bjorklund has reached a place of contentment with her life. She enjoys watching Blessing, North Dakota, thrive and grow, filled not only with her extended family, but also newcomers like David Gould. Though a high-society businessman from New York City, David has become a dear friend. But how should she handle the ways their relationship seems to be changing?
Meanwhile, her son Thorliff is raising two children alone, still grieving the loss of his beloved Elizabeth. He is surprised, therefore, by the effect the new schoolteacher, Louisa Gutenberg, has on him. But would his feelings stay the same if he knew the real reason she visits her sister most weekends?
With Blessing advancing forward, Thorliff decides to gather the stories of Ingeborg's life, and subsequently the history of the town, into a book. But with every glimpse into the past, Ingeborg will have to decide if her settled, predictable life is worth more to her than a future she hardly dares to imagine.
